It would be much harder to run CPJs 3TO these days because of many rules changes in blocking.

OL play is harshly judged, and you can't get away with rubs on guys when they are engaged with another lineman.

WRs have been severely limited in their ability to block back toward the center of the field from the edge.

Both these things pissed PJ off, and it's gotten more stringent since then. I loved the CPJ era, but the current rules make his triple option less effective.
